Get alerts for new jobs matching your selected skills, preferred locations, and experience range.
10.0 - 15.0 years
12 - 18 Lacs
Bengaluru
Work from Office
Position - Senior software Engineer-SONiC Development | L2/L3 Protocols, C/Go, Python, Docker Who Youll Work With This team builds products by harnessing the potential of open-source technologies while pushing the boundaries on Systems and Silicon Architecture. They are developers and leaders who are passionate about tackling complex technology, building large scale distributed systems and comfortable working with open-source communities and technologies. As an engineering technical lead, you will work closely with a group of engineers, QA and automation engineers, collaborate extensively with other technical leads and engineering managers. You need to be ready to present solutions to customers and other stakeholders. You will be involve with a fast-paced work environment and responsible for end-to-end product development and production support. What You'll Do The SONiC team in DSE is looking for awesome talented individuals to help build their Next Generation NOS. In this role, you will be responsible to design and develop SONiC manageability solution, collaborate with team members and other technical leads. You are hands on and will build best in class products for Datacenter Enterprise customers and Service Providers. You'll be responsible to ensure that the solution is secured, scalable and meets customer SLAs. You have a proven track record of designing and developing containerized solutions and software solutions. 10+ years of software development experience, preferably in product companies with very good exposure on distributed architecture. Hands-on experience with virtualization and container technologies e.g. Docker. Worked on Yang, distributed caches such as Redis. Hands on experience designing and implementing Ansible playbook. Strong networking background and comfortable with networking technologies such as L2, L3, VLAN, Port Channel, LAG, VXLAN, Routing, Authentication etc. Fair understanding of manageability tools such as gNMI/ gRPC/ gNOI/ Netconf. Actively worked on at least one of these. Adept in Python as coding language. Good in either C or Golang Hands-on work experience working with software data and control plane software, data structure, Linux user space/OS internals. Experience in designing, modelling and testing of software. Exposure working with Opensource tools. Working knowledge of GitHub, Jira, Jenkins and CI/CD pipeline tools.
Posted 2 weeks ago
10.0 - 15.0 years
12 - 16 Lacs
Bengaluru
Work from Office
Who Youll Work With This team builds products by harnessing the potential of open-source technologies while pushing the boundaries on Systems and Silicon Architecture. They are developers and leaders who are passionate about tackling complex technology, building large scale distributed systems and comfortable working with open-source communities and technologies. As a senior software engineer, you will work closely with a group of engineers, QA and automation engineers, collaborate extensively with technical leads and engineering managers. You need to be ready to present solutions to customers and other stakeholders. You will be involved with a fast-paced work environment and responsible for end-to-end product development and production support. What You'll Do The SONiC team in DSE is looking for awesome talented individuals to help build their Next Generation NOS. In this role, you will be responsible to design and develop SONiC solution, collaborate with product management teams, other technical leads and architects. During development cycle, beside development of features, you will also focus on automation using scripting languages and test frameworks. You'll be responsible to ensure that the solution built is secured, scalable and meets customer SLAs. You also innovate as you learn the new technology. You are hands on and ready to build best in class products for Datacenter Enterprise customers and Service Providers. Who You Are You have a proven track record of designing and developing containerized solutions and software solutions. Minimum 10 years of software development and automation experience, preferably in product companies with very good exposure on distributed architecture. Actively coding and automating functionalities with at least 3+ years of hands-on experience with virtualization and container technologies e.g. Docker. Adept in Python as coding language. Hands-on work experience working with software data and control plane software, Linux user space/OS internals. Comfortable with networking technologies such as L2, L3, VLAN, Port Channel, LAG, VXLAN, Segment Routing, BGP, QoS, ACL etc. Experience in designing, modelling, performance testing. Worked with opensource tools and databases (e.g. Redis). Experience in writing and testing of software for high performing and scalable data canter / service provider networking products. Working knowledge of GitHub, Jira, Jenkins and CI/CD pipeline tools. Self-motivated and quick learner with excellent problem-solving skills, logical thinking and a hunger to learn new technologies. Good team player with nice communication and presentation skills. If you have worked on SONiC program earlier, it is a huge plus.
Posted 2 weeks 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
36723 Jobs | Dublin
Wipro
11788 Jobs | Bengaluru
EY
8277 Jobs | London
IBM
6362 Jobs | Armonk
Amazon
6322 Jobs | Seattle,WA
Oracle
5543 Jobs | Redwood City
Capgemini
5131 Jobs | Paris,France
Uplers
4724 Jobs | Ahmedabad
Infosys
4329 Jobs | Bangalore,Karnataka
Accenture in India
4290 Jobs | Dublin 2